Tip of the Week

One of the best lessons you can learn as a college student is how to use a credit card responsibly. Resist the urge to treat your new college student credit card as free money. See it for what it is--a high interest loan that can turn an innocent splurge for a night out into a huge bill that will take too long to pay off. Responsible use of college student credit cards includes paying the credit card bill before it nails you with high interest fees. Get a college student credit card, but use it for emergencies and easy-to-pay-back purchses only.
